Typical Skills and Experiences:
Education: Undergraduate studies in finance, accounting, economics, statistics, mathematics or related subject area required. Graduate-level studies in a related field with advanced degree highly desirable.
License/Certification/Designation: Progress toward FCAS, FSA, CQF, CFA or similar preferred.
Experience: Typically, three or more years of related work experience in financial risk modeling or actuarial functions.
Knowledge, Abilities and
Skills:
Basic knowledge of machine learning, stochastic processes, Monte Carlo simulations, sampling methods and other statistical techniques applicable to specialized risk modeling. Basic mathematical knowledge of specialized risk models such as those used in hedging, economic scenario generation, catastrophe, credit risk, etc. Basic knowledge of risk management operations such as asset-liability management, portfolio risk assessment, hedging, etc. Ability to communicate technical concepts to peers and direct supervisor.
Proficient written and verbal communications skills. Proficiency with Excel and Powerpoint.
